Consumer Reports ranks Southwest as the best economy airline, scoring high in pricing transparency and seat comfort. The magazine's product testers surveyed about 55,000 of their members who flew economy for 98,000 miles over a period of one year.
Skytrax, a certified airline rating agency, has given Southwest 4 stars out of 5 for its quality staff and service. It also has a low consumer complaint rate for 2020.
